#Showbiz: TXT is No.1 on Billboard 200 with biggest US sales week since Taylor Swift's 'Midnights'

KUALA LUMPUR: Popular K-Pop group TXT's new mini album, The Name Chapter: Temptation, has made its debut at No.1 on Billboard's Top 200 Albums chart.

According to Soompi, Billboard made the announcement on Feb 5 for the chart which ranks the most popular albums in the US.

The quintet whose full name is Tomorrow X Together also marked another milestone with the new release by achieving the biggest US sales week of any album since Taylor Swift's Midnights which debuted at No. 1 on the chart last November.

Luminate (formerly Nielsen Music) said that, "The Name Chapter: Temptation earned a total of 161,500 equivalent album units during the week ending on Feb 2."

"The album's total score consisted of 152,000 traditional album sales and 9,000 streaming equivalent album units, which translates to 13.24 million on-demand audio streams over the course of the week.

"The album also racked up 500 track equivalent album units in its first week," it said.

Apparently, TXT, which is under Big Hit Music, is the fifth Korean artiste in history to top the Billboard 200.

The other K-Pop acts to have done so previously are BTS, SuperM, Stray Kids, and BlackPink.

TXT, which made its debut in 2019, is also the second K-Pop artiste to chart seven different albums on the Billboard 200, after BTS.

The Name Chapter: Temptation is the group's third Top 5 album, following The Chaos Chapter: Freeze, which peaked at No.5, and Minisode 2: Thursday's Child, which peaked at No.4.
